#111a50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#111a50 is composed of 6.7% red, 10.2%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.8%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 231.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 19%. #111a50 color hex could be obtained by blending #2234a0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#111a50 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#111a50 has RGB values of R:17, G:26,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 1120848.

Shades and Tints of #111a50
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
